Group of 3 Uprated Postal Stationery Items, 1904-1946, including a 140 mm x 79 mm envelope uprated with a 1c stamp to pay the letter rate to the US, a UX7 with a 1c stamp added to pay the postcard rate to Canada and a UX14 with a 1c stamp added to pay the new foreign postcard rate of 3c. Very fine. (Image)

Large Collection of 1988 30c Post Par Inc. Mailed Covers, with over 800 covers, separated into different types, with over half of the collection franked with the Lafrenière Type 2 Post Par Inc. 30c label, those separated by "Post" Office number, for example one stack contains offices 1001-1009, another 1011 to 1017, 1020-1025, etc. The rest are unfranked but have a variety of interesting postmarks (with colour variations) including "Return Guaranteed", etc. Post Par Inc. operated during the 1987 Montréal postal strike and continued beyond, until they were shut down by court order. A rare grouping of covers which would be fun to try and add to and perhaps even exhibit. (Image)
